Overview A Manufacturing Maintenance Engineer is responsible for the maintenance and repair of manufacturing equipment and systems. They are responsible for ensuring that all equipment is running efficiently and safely, and that any repairs or maintenance are completed in a timely and cost-effective manner. Detailed Job Description A Manufacturing Maintenance Engineer is responsible for the maintenance and repair of manufacturing equipment and systems. This includes inspecting, troubleshooting, and repairing m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ic systems. They must be able to identify and diagnose problems, and then develop and implement solutions. They must also be able to read and interpret technical drawings and schematics. They must be able to work with a variety of tools and equipment, including hand tools, power tools, and computer-aided design (CAD) software. Job Skill Requirements

Job Responsibilities
• Inspect, troubleshoot, and repair m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ic systems
• Read and interpret technical drawings and schematics
• Develop and implement solutions to problems
• Ensure that all equipment is running efficiently and safely
• Perform preventative maintenance and repairs in a timely and cost-effective manner
• Ensure compliance with relevant regulations and standards
• Maintain accurate records of maintenance and repair activities
